There exist different approaches for categorizing the words of languages. In functional-typological view, the category of words will be defined based on the roles that they are playing in the sentences so a word can not be predefind as a noun, an adjective a verb etc in all situations. When an object modifies another object, the first object may function as an anchor for the second one, helping in better recognition. This relation is called an anchoring relation. On the other hand the modifier may just make the type clear that is called a non-anchoring relation (Croft 2023). This study shows that in Persian, ownership, kinship, body parts and spatial consructions show anchoring relation roles and combination of noun + "-ane" construction may have non-anchoring or typifying function.
